In 2013, it was released as a pioneer of bug-type worms at the time and swept the crowd. After 12 years, it has been completely renewed as "Orikan Nemushi 2" in accordance with the recent field conditions. Boso Reservoir, the home field of O.S.P professional staff Kazuki Origane, is a fierce battleground where skilled anglers catch fish every day. Various mushi-type lures are used every day, and it is not easy to get a cunning fish to bite. In order to overcome such a situation, the development of a new red beetle has begun.
What Kazuki Origane asked for the new red beetle was not to become a specific insect. It was a condition to make the silhouette look like all kinds of insects, and sometimes even frogs and crustaceans. In addition, the discount also pursues distance. The base body is made of rear center of gravity to achieve outstanding cast curacies. This made it easier to penetrate the branches and leaves when hanging. The body material is made of elastomer. It is not easy to break even if it gets caught on branches, etc., and the large antennae and three pairs of three-dimensional legs on the sides create a lively water press and tingling feeling. It is shaped to take advantage of the characteristics of elastomeric material. In addition, by narrowing the constriction part at the rear of the body, independent action and vibration are generated at the front and rear. It is easy to fold when biting, and the needle tip also has the advantage of improving hooking.
The basic way to use it is to hang it, leave it on the surface, and shake it to make the insects drown and struggle. It can also be equipped with an offset hook and cast into a cover or shade to lure the bass out with a swing. It is also very destructive when using a sinker to sink elastomer worms, which is also a trend these days. Orikanemushi II opens a new era of bug-type lures.
